[QUOTE="Duneman, post: 733147, member: 16146"] it was a 2002 crf450 rolling chassis with a 125 swingarm, the 450 swing works fine but is longer. the only diff in all 3 "frames" is the cradle, and exaust clearance where pipe connects to silencer, the spar diameters are the same. the rake and trail is diff on some of the frames also but otherwise the same, before I took it on I did lots of measuring. I have new PC triple clamps the supposedly steepends the rake but I have not put them on yet. It has the 19 inch rear wheel, and I never even changed the gearing and it was fine with the stock 450 sprocket. Thanks for all the intrest you guys are all making me so proud of myself. [/QUOTE]
